Indications & Clinical Uses

Hydromorphone is an opioid analgesic used in the management of pain conditions that require potent mu‑opioid receptor activation.

  • Severe acute pain: provides rapid relief of intense pain episodes.
  • Post‑operative pain: helps control pain following surgical procedures.
  • Traumatic injury pain: alleviates severe pain from major injuries.

How It Works

  • Hydromorphone acts as a full agonist at central mu‑opioid receptors, triggering inhibitory G‑protein pathways that decrease neuronal excitability and reduce the release of pain‑transmitting neurotransmitters. This results in diminished perception of pain and increased sedation, while also affecting respiratory drive and gastrointestinal motility.

Side Effects

Hydromorphone may cause a range of adverse reactions, varying from mild to potentially life‑threatening.

Common Side Effects

  • Nausea: feeling of sickness or urge to vomit.
  • Constipation: reduced bowel movements.
  • Drowsiness: increased sleepiness or fatigue.
  • Dizziness: sensation of light‑headedness.
  • Sweating: excessive perspiration.
  • Dry mouth: reduced salivation.

Serious or Rare Side Effects

  • Respiratory depression: slowed or shallow breathing that can be fatal.
  • Severe hypotension: marked drop in blood pressure.
  • Addiction or dependence: compulsive use despite harm.
  • Anaphylactic reaction: severe allergic response with hives, swelling, or airway compromise.
  • Adrenal insufficiency: rare hormonal deficiency affecting stress response.

Precautions & Warnings

When prescribing or handling Hydromorphone, several safety measures should be observed.

  • Assess pain severity: confirm that opioid therapy is appropriate.
  • Monitor respiratory function: watch for signs of depression, especially after dose changes.
  • Use lowest effective dose: titrate to achieve analgesia while minimizing risk.
  • Avoid in patients with severe respiratory depression: contraindicated in uncontrolled breathing disorders.
  • Caution in renal or hepatic impairment: adjust dosing and monitor closely.
  • Store at ambient temperature: keep in original packaging, protect from moisture and light.

Avoid Interactions

Hydromorphone can interact with other medicines, altering its effects or increasing safety risks.

Major Interactions (Avoid)

  • Other central nervous system depressants (e.g., benzodiazepines, barbiturates): may cause profound respiratory depression.
  • Monoamine oxidase inhibitors (MAOIs): can precipitate severe hypotension or serotonin syndrome.
  • Concurrent opioid therapy: increases risk of overdose and respiratory compromise.

Moderate Interactions (Monitor Closely)

  • CYP3A4 inhibitors (e.g., ketoconazole, erythromycin): may raise hydromorphone plasma levels.
  • Antihistamines (e.g., diphenhydramine): can enhance sedation and dizziness.
  • Diuretics (e.g., furosemide): may potentiate hypotensive effects.

Both hydromorphone and morphine are mu‑opioid receptor agonists, but hydromorphone is roughly five‑times more potent on a milligram‑per‑milligram basis. This higher potency may allow lower dosing volumes, yet both share similar safety profiles and require careful monitoring.

The most critical risks include respiratory depression, severe hypotension, profound sedation, and the potential for addiction or dependence. Prompt recognition of these signs and immediate medical intervention are essential to prevent life‑threatening outcomes.

Patients with known hypersensitivity to hydromorphone or other opioids, those with uncontrolled severe respiratory depression, acute or severe asthma, and individuals taking MAO inhibitors should avoid this medication. Caution is also advised for patients with significant renal or hepatic impairment.
